Rev. Doug mentioned a song by the band Coldplay from their brand new album Moon Music. Coldplay is one of the best selling bands of all time with over 100 million albums sold. They are not a Christian band, but faith is clearly important as you’ll see in this song. It is called “We Pray” and features a variety of artists from different backgrounds (Elyanna, Little Simz, Burna Boy, TINI), all sharing what they pray for today. I encourage you to have a listen.

By the way, when they say “And so we pray, we’ll be singin’ “Baraye”” they are referring to a Persian Song by Shervin Hajipour, inspired by the death of the Iranian young woman Mahsa Amini. The lyrics for “We Pray” are also below.
